What is the net charge of a copper atom if it gains 2 electrons?

Respuesta :

Riya25
Riya25 Riya25
  • 01-06-2017
If an atom gains electrons, it develops a negative charge equal to the number of electrons gained.
So the net charge on the copper atom which gained 2 electrons will be -2.
